Been having serious trouble with NT over the last 2 weeks. As soon as high volume data hits system, anythign over 40k per 5 mins it seems, NT charts will start slowing down and run behind real-time. After 15 minutes of running, the data is coming in 3+ minutes late.

Today was troublesome, but even worse. As soon as the 09:30 EDT open came NT froze after 5k volume and had to be restarted. When restarted, data was immediately delayed up to 30 seconds or more, and progressively worse.

Also found most of the Globex data had gone so tried to Reload Historical Data but it just showed 'Loading data' at top left of screen and never updated. Got to 3+ minutes behind actual time and shutdown to come here.

This seems performance related. With the high volatility of the market and the items you have loaded, your system may not be able to hand this.

As a test, please take the following steps to force NinjaTrader to start without your saved workspace. You will have the option to reopen these after our tests.

Shut down NinjaTrader

Navigate to (My) Documents\NinjaTrader 7\workspaces

Delete the file named "_Workspaces.XML". DO NOT delete the 'workspaces' folder - only delete the '_Workspaces.XML' file within the 'workspaces' folder

The previous user could definitely be onto something, but do not underestimate the volume increase we've had in the last few days. The more ticks the exchange sends out, the more CPU cycles that need to be processed by NinjaTrader. This means a workspace/chart setup that was working fine for the last 18~ months may not now have the overhead to keep up with the sheer number of ticks that are being processed in the last few days.

You should review your workspace and where possible:


Reduce the number of days to load,
Remove redundant charts and indicators,
Set some chart indicators to calculate to CalculateOnBarClose = true,
Or even set the "Display update interval" to a higher value on your chart
